I've been doing IF for a couple months just about now (for reference I weigh just under 220 at 6'5, around 10%-15% bodyfat, when I started IF I weighed 235) , here is what I have experienced:

Pros:
Broke multiple plateaus
More energy throughout the day (more energy for explosive lifting (I regularly do cleans/deads/squats/box jumps/squat jumps), more energy for studying)
Easier to focus (during lifting or otherwise)
I tend to eat healthier, I have lost any taste I had for sugar/crap foods
slowly losing extra fat while increasing strength

Cons:

I have a question. Would drinking crystal light break the fast? I'm not sure if that would create insulin spikes or not
Apparently, any zero calorie beverage won't break your fast. I'll have some black coffee occasionally with a Splenda since I fast all throughout the morning and afternoon.


On IF: don't knock it before you try it! And enough with this quick fix stuff about IF. It is indeed a lifestyle. I think most that call it a quick fix probably have jars upon jars and bottles of supplements as well. There's your quick fix.
